The GOGIN project
The Gulf of Guinea Interregional Network will strengthen cooperation between 19 coastal countries to ensure more effective crime-fighting capability at sea.
GOGIN’s focus is on developing joint planning, coordination, communication and IT infrastructure among national and regional officials and institutions.
The long-term aim of this four-year, €9.3 million program is to support peace, stability and economic and human development throughout West and Central Africa.
